Results for the UK general election on 7 May 2015 Scotland - by party
Registered political parties nominating candidates standing in the general election on 7 May 2015. This list does not include candidates standing as independents or the candidate standing as House of Commons Speaker.
| Party | Constituencies contested | Votes | Vote share | Constituencies won |
| Scottish National Party | 59 | 1,454,436 | 50.0% | 56 |
| Labour | 59 | 707,147 | 24.3% | 1 |
| Conservative | 59 | 434,097 | 14.9% | 1 |
| Liberal Democrat | 59 | 219,675 | 7.5% | 1 |
| UK Independence Party | 41 | 47,078 | 1.6% | 0 |
| Scottish Green Party | 31 | 39,205 | 1.3% | 0 |
| Cannabis Is Safer Than Alcohol | 8 | 1,759 | 0.1% | 0 |
| Trade Unionist and Socialist Coalition | 9 | 1,720 | 0.1% | 0 |
| Christian Party, Proclaiming Christ's Lordship | 2 | 1,467 | 0.1% | 0 |
| Scottish Socialist Party | 4 | 875 | 0.0% | 0 |
| National Front | 2 | 289 | 0.0% | 0 |
| Communist Party of Britain | 1 | 136 | 0.0% | 0 |
| Left Unity | 1 | 122 | 0.0% | 0 |
| Socialist Equality Party | 1 | 58 | 0.0% | 0 |
